When Should Environmental Impact Analyses Be Conducted?

Each project phase offers a window for assessment. Ideally, an environmental impact analysis should be initiated during the planning stage. This proactive approach identifies potential issues early on, much like spotting a leak before it floods your basement. Delay could mean higher costs and bigger headaches.

3. Conduct Baseline Studies

Performing baseline studies is akin to taking a snapshot of the current environmental conditions before any changes are made. This step involves:

For example, if youre assessing the environmental impacts of a new factory near a river, you might conduct studies on existing water quality and fish populations before breaking ground. This data will serve as your benchmark. ๐Ÿ“Š

1. Life Cycle Assessment (LCA) Tools

Life Cycle Assessment tools are like a magnifying glass, allowing you to scrutinize the entire life cycle of a productโ€”from raw material retrieval to manufacturing, usage, and disposal. ๐Ÿญ They provide comprehensive data on emissions, energy consumption, and waste. Popular LCA tools include:

For example, a consumer goods company might use SimaPro to evaluate the environmental footprint of its packaging materials, gaining insights into energy use during production and transportation. ๐Ÿ“Š

3. GIS (Geographic Information System) Tools

GIS tools are invaluable in spatial analysis, visualizing how a project impacts land use and habitats. GIS allows companies to layer various environmental data, providing insights that help in decision-making. Key examples of GIS tools include:

A construction firm may use ArcGIS to visualize how a new building site affects local ecosystems, enabling them to comply with industry-specific environmental regulations. ๐Ÿ—๏ธ

4. Environmental Management Systems (EMS)

An Environmental Management System is a holistic approach to managing a companys environmental responsibilities. EMS frameworks guide companies in documenting compliance and assessing their impact systematically. Notable systems include:

For example, a manufacturing plant can adopt ISO 14001 to ensure that its operations align with sustainable practices, driving continuous improvement and reducing environmental risks. โ—‰
